I think a distinction needs to be made between new levelers and people leveling alts.
For people leveling alts, blowing through the early content with the help of gold from your main, an intimate knowledge of the quests, and years of experience with the game is fairly easy. For a new player leveling is much harder for the simple reason that a lot of the time you don't know where anything is. Sure it's still quicker than it was four years ago, but I see that as the early game being brought into line with the later content, not as it being neglected.
